About This Bed and Breakfast
The Vida Boutique Inn located in Worcester, Massachusetts is a beautifully restored Victorian home situated in the quiet Vernon Hill neighborhood. This charming B&B offers convenient access to downtown attractions, including the DCU Center, local colleges, and restaurants. As Worcester’s first and only bed and breakfast, this historic property provides a welcome alternative to standard hotels, featuring off-street parking and stunning architectural details throughout.

Breakfast
The breakfast receives high marks from visitors for both quality and variety. The morning spread includes freshly scrambled eggs, sausage, homemade pastries (particularly praised zucchini bread), and Brazilian pan de queso. Additional offerings include fresh fruit, yogurt, cereals, and various bread options. The innkeepers accommodate dietary restrictions, providing options like gluten-free toast and dairy-free alternatives. Guests appreciate special touches like flavored coffee syrups and the availability of both brewed and Keurig coffee options.
